I have solved myself the first item. the 1 minute timeout is gone.
2008-11-16 15:25:43.376800 [Info.][FilterChecker]: FilterChecker: Found TsReader.ax from 15-9-2008 located at C:\Program Files\Team MediaPortal\MediaPortal\TsReader.ax
2008-11-16 15:25:44.385800 [Info.][FilterChecker]: FilterChecker: Found quartz.dll from 10-6-2008 located at C:\Windows\system32\quartz.dll
2008-11-16 15:25:44.389800 [Info.][FilterChecker]: FilterChecker: Version of installed quartz.dll: 6.6.6000.16386
2008-11-16 15:26:03.711800 [Info.][TvClient-Radio: HeartBeat transmitter thread]: found:161 tv channels
2008-11-16 15:26:03.711800 [Info.][TvClient-Radio: HeartBeat transmitter thread]: TvNotify:OnNotifiesChanged
The problems was my database. The same server runs vmware player so there where multiple network connections. I have setup sqlserver 2008 to listen only on the LAN interface and the problem is gone
